Rus Cook

Vice President, Program Execution

Leadership

"Rus Cook is Vice President, Program Execution of Sparton Corporation, an Elbit Systems of America company. In his current role, Rus is responsible for providing direction and guidance for program management to meet our commitments.  

Rus joined Sparton in Dec 2024, with over 25 years of expertise managing and implementing complex defense programs for the Navy, Army, Air Force, Marine Corps, and DARPA. Rus started his career as and Air Force Program Manager focused on software systems. He moved to DRS Technologies and was the PM for Power Controls for DDGs and LHD-8. Rus spent the majority of his career at Leidos as a PM for ocean going systems and Unmanned Surface Vessels (USVs), most notably Sea Hunter and Seahawk. He concluded his time at Leidos as VP Program Execution for the Defense Systems Sector overseeing >700 programs.

Mr. Cook received his Bachelor of Science degree in Management from the United States Air Force Academy and his Master of Business Administration (MBA) from Auburn University Montgomery."
